Catch Basins Market Outlook

The global catch basins market is projected to reach approximately USD 1.5 billion by 2035, growing at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of around 5.2% during the period from 2025 to 2035. The increasing need for effective stormwater management systems to prevent flooding, coupled with rapid urbanization and infrastructure development, are among the key factors driving this growth. As cities expand and face challenges from extreme weather conditions, the demand for catch basins that aid in the efficient drainage of surface water becomes crucial. Additionally, government regulations aimed at enhancing environmental sustainability and managing stormwater runoff are expected to further boost the market. The adoption of advanced technologies and materials in the manufacturing of catch basins will also contribute significantly to the market's growth trajectory.

By Product Type

Concrete Catch Basins:

Concrete catch basins are among the most widely used types in the market due to their durability and strength. They are particularly favored for their ability to withstand heavy loads and harsh environmental conditions, making them ideal for urban settings as well as industrial applications. The manufacturing process involves casting concrete into molds, allowing for custom sizing and shapes based on specific site requirements. Additionally, concrete catch basins are often easier to maintain and can be reinforced with steel to enhance their structural integrity. Their long lifespan and resistance to corrosion further make them a preferred choice for municipalities and commercial establishments, particularly in areas prone to heavy rainfall or flooding.

Plastic Catch Basins:

Plastic catch basins have gained popularity primarily due to their lightweight nature and ease of installation. Made from high-density polyethylene (HDPE) or polypropylene, these catch basins are resistant to rust and corrosion, which enhances their durability in various environmental conditions. Their design often allows for flexibility and adaptability in different applications, making them suitable for residential, commercial, and industrial uses. Additionally, the lower cost of plastic catch basins compared to concrete alternatives makes them an attractive option for budget-conscious projects. Their installation requires less labor and equipment, further reducing costs while providing effective drainage solutions. As sustainability becomes a priority, plastic catch basins are often manufactured using recycled materials, aligning with eco-friendly initiatives.

Metal Catch Basins:

Metal catch basins, typically made from galvanized steel or aluminum, are known for their strength and resilience, especially in industrial applications where heavy traffic is common. These basins provide excellent drainage capabilities and are often designed to handle larger volumes of stormwater runoff. The main advantage of metal catch basins is their ability to endure extreme weather conditions and mechanical stress. However, their susceptibility to rust and corrosion has led to innovations in protective coatings and treatments to enhance their longevity. Although they may come at a higher price point than plastic or concrete options, metal catch basins are favored for their robustness and reliability in critical infrastructure projects.

Fiberglass Catch Basins:

Fiberglass catch basins are gaining traction in the market due to their lightweight and corrosion-resistant properties. Made from reinforced plastic, they offer a high strength-to-weight ratio, making them easy to transport and install. Their smooth inner surfaces help facilitate the efficient flow of water, preventing blockages and promoting effective drainage. One of the significant benefits of fiberglass catch basins is their resistance to a wide range of chemicals, making them suitable for various industrial applications where exposure to harsh substances is common. These catch basins also have a relatively lower installation cost, leading to increased adoption in various sectors, particularly those focused on sustainable practices and reducing environmental impact.

Prefabricated Catch Basins:

Prefabricated catch basins are manufactured off-site and delivered to construction sites, providing significant advantages in terms of time and labor savings. Their factory-controlled conditions ensure high-quality standards, leading to consistent performance and reliability. Prefabricated catch basins are customizable in terms of size and design, which allows them to fit specific site requirements effectively. This product type is particularly appealing for projects that aim for rapid installation, such as roadworks or infrastructure upgrades. Moreover, the reduction in onsite construction time minimizes disruption for local communities and streamlines project timelines, making prefabricated catch basins an increasingly favored choice among contractors and developers.

By Application

Residential:

In residential applications, catch basins play a critical role in managing stormwater runoff from roofs, driveways, and surrounding areas. Their installation is essential to prevent flooding and erosion, especially in regions prone to heavy rainfall. Homeowners increasingly recognize the importance of effective drainage systems in maintaining their properties and preventing costly damage. The trend of developing green spaces and landscaped gardens also drives the demand for catch basins that can help manage excess water while enhancing the aesthetic appeal of the property. As local municipalities enforce stricter drainage regulations, homeowners are more inclined to incorporate catch basins into their landscaping and construction projects to comply with these requirements.

Commercial:

Commercial properties, including shopping centers, office buildings, and warehouses, require efficient stormwater management solutions to handle high volumes of runoff. The installation of catch basins in these settings ensures that water is adequately channeled away from structures, reducing the risk of flooding and maintaining accessibility. Additionally, commercial establishments are often located in areas where impervious surfaces, such as parking lots and rooftops, generate significant runoff. As a result, the need for effective drainage systems is paramount. The focus on sustainable building practices and green infrastructure within commercial developments further promotes the adoption of advanced catch basin systems that can integrate with other stormwater management technologies.

Industrial:

In industrial applications, catch basins are essential for managing water runoff from manufacturing facilities, warehouses, and large-scale production areas. These environments often generate substantial wastewater and stormwater runoff that needs to be controlled responsibly to avoid environmental contamination. Catch basins help collect and treat this water before discharging it into municipal systems or natural bodies of water. As regulations surrounding industrial wastewater management become more stringent, manufacturers are investing in high-capacity catch basins that can handle larger volumes and integrate with filtration systems. The focus on sustainability and environmental responsibility in the industrial sector further underscores the importance of effective stormwater management solutions.

Municipal:

Municipal applications represent one of the largest segments in the catch basins market. Local governments and municipalities are responsible for maintaining public infrastructure, including roads, parks, and drainage systems. The effective management of stormwater is crucial for preventing flooding and ensuring public safety. Catch basins are integral to municipal drainage systems, as they help capture and channel excess rainwater away from urban areas. With the increasing frequency of extreme weather events, municipalities are under pressure to enhance their stormwater management systems, leading to significant investments in catch basin installations and upgrades. This segment is projected to continue growing as urban areas expand and face challenges related to climate change.

Transportation:

In the transportation sector, catch basins are essential components of roadway drainage systems. They are strategically placed along highways, roads, and railways to collect stormwater runoff and prevent water accumulation, which can pose hazards to vehicles and pedestrians. The increasing focus on maintaining road infrastructure and minimizing flooding incidents drives the demand for effective drainage solutions in transportation projects. Additionally, as governments invest in the expansion of transportation networks, the need for reliable catch basin systems becomes increasingly important to ensure the longevity and safety of these infrastructures. The integration of innovative materials and designs in transportation catch basins is expected to enhance their efficiency and effectiveness.

By Region

The North American region is anticipated to dominate the global catch basins market, accounting for approximately 35% of the total market share. The robust infrastructure development, coupled with rigorous government regulations concerning stormwater management, has driven the demand for catch basins in this region. As urban areas continue to expand, the need for effective drainage solutions remains crucial to prevent flooding and infrastructure damage. Furthermore, significant investments in public and commercial infrastructure projects are expected to bolster the market growth in North America, with a projected CAGR of 5.5% during the forecast period.

In Europe, the catch basins market is projected to witness steady growth, driven primarily by increasing urbanization and environmental regulations aimed at sustainable water management. The region is focusing on enhancing its drainage systems to address the challenges posed by climate change and heavy rainfall patterns. Countries like Germany, France, and the United Kingdom are leading the way in infrastructural improvements, contributing to the growth of the catch basins market. By 2035, Europe is expected to hold approximately 30% of the global market share, driven by continued investments in public infrastructure and smart city initiatives.

Threats

Despite the promising opportunities in the catch basins market, several threats could impact growth. One significant threat is the volatility of raw material prices, which can affect the production costs of catch basins. As materials such as concrete, plastic, and metals fluctuate in price, manufacturers may face challenges in maintaining competitive pricing while ensuring product quality. Additionally, economic downturns can lead to reduced spending on infrastructure projects, resulting in lower demand for catch basins. This scenario can particularly affect smaller manufacturers that may lack the financial resilience to withstand market fluctuations. Furthermore, the emergence of alternative drainage solutions, such as advanced permeable pavement systems and bioretention designs, poses a threat to traditional catch basin products by offering customers more innovative ways to manage stormwater.

Another potential threat to the catch basins market is the increasing regulatory scrutiny surrounding environmental impact. As environmental regulations become more stringent, manufacturers must adapt their production processes to comply with new standards, which could increase operational costs. Failure to adhere to these regulations may result in legal issues and reputational damage, impacting market positioning. Additionally, the growing trend toward urban sustainability may shift priorities away from conventional catch basins in favor of more integrated and multifunctional drainage solutions. Consequently, manufacturers that are slow to innovate or adapt to changing market demands may find themselves at a competitive disadvantage, further threatening their market share.
